普通网友 2025-08-01 21:35 采纳率: 97.9%
浏览 15
已采纳

如何正确下载并安装STM32F103C8T6的Proteus库文件?

**如何正确下载并安装STM32F103C8T6的Proteus库文件?** 在使用Proteus进行STM32F103C8T6仿真时,常需手动添加对应的库文件。用户常遇到库文件下载源不可靠、版本不匹配或安装路径错误等问题,导致仿真失败。正确步骤应包括:从可信资源获取库文件,确认型号与版本,解压后复制至Proteus安装目录下的LIBRARY文件夹,并重启软件生效。掌握这一流程可提高仿真的准确性和效率。
  • 写回答

1条回答 默认 最新

  • 蔡恩泽 2025-08-01 21:35
    关注

    一、Proteus中STM32F103C8T6库文件的安装背景与重要性

    在进行嵌入式系统仿真时,Proteus作为一款广泛使用的电子设计自动化(EDA)工具,常用于电路原理图设计与微控制器仿真。对于STM32F103C8T6这类ARM Cortex-M3架构的MCU,其Proteus库文件并非默认包含,需手动下载并安装。

    安装不正确或版本不匹配的库文件可能导致以下问题:

    • 无法识别芯片型号
    • 仿真运行异常或无法启动
    • 外设模块如ADC、PWM、USART等无法正常工作

    因此,掌握如何正确获取并安装STM32F103C8T6的Proteus库文件,是嵌入式开发中一个关键步骤。

    二、获取STM32F103C8T6库文件的可靠来源

    由于互联网资源繁杂,许多开发者容易从非官方或过时的渠道下载库文件,导致兼容性问题。推荐以下几种可靠方式获取库文件:

    1. 官方资源:访问Labcenter Electronics官网或其资源库,搜索STM32系列的Proteus库文件。
    2. GitHub开源项目:例如开源社区提供的STM32-Proteus库,需查看项目更新时间与兼容性说明。
    3. 技术论坛与社区:如EEVblog、CSDN、电子发烧友等技术社区,常有开发者分享已验证的库文件。

    下载时应确认文件名中包含以下信息:

    字段说明
    STM32F103C8T6芯片型号
    v8.x / v7.x对应Proteus版本
    .LIB / .IDX / .HEX标准库文件格式

    三、安装STM32F103C8T6库文件的详细步骤

    完成下载后,需将库文件正确安装至Proteus环境中。以下是分步操作流程:

    1. 解压下载的压缩包,通常包含如下文件:
      • STM32F103C8T6.LIB
      • STM32F103C8T6.IDX
      • STM32F103C8T6.HEX(可选)
    2. 找到Proteus的安装路径,通常为: C:\Program Files (x86)\Labcenter Electronics\Proteus 8 Professional\LIBRARY
    3. 将上述三个文件复制到该目录下。
    4. 重启Proteus软件。
    5. 在元件库搜索栏输入“STM32F103C8T6”,若能查找到该型号,则安装成功。
    graph TD A[下载库文件] --> B[解压文件] B --> C[复制至Proteus LIBRARY目录] C --> D[重启Proteus] D --> E[验证元件是否存在]

    四、常见问题与解决方案

    即使按照上述步骤操作,仍可能遇到以下问题:

    • 问题1:找不到库文件
      • 解决方法:确认文件名拼写是否正确,是否遗漏后缀
    • 问题2:Proteus报错“Invalid Device”
      • 解决方法:检查库文件是否与当前Proteus版本兼容
    • 问题3:仿真无法运行
      • 解决方法:确认是否已加载正确的HEX文件;检查电路连接是否正确

    此外,建议在安装前备份原有库文件,防止误操作导致其他元件库失效。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 8月1日